... here is really becomes clear what "correct" is, or what breaks if this
was moved. However, thinking of moving as the first obvious alternative I
checked other arch-specific headers. None includes ../xen.h (really just
xen.h, as the others all live right in public/) like this. Which made me
conclude that maybe there's something wrong with the x86 header doing so.
And indeed, according to my build testing the #include can simple be
dropped, with just one further change elsewhere; see below.

Jan

public/x86: don't include common xen.h from arch-specific one

No other arch-*.h does so, and arch-x86/xen.h really just takes the role
of arch-x86_32.h and arch-x86_64.h (by those two forwarding there). With
xen.h itself including the per-arch headers, doing so is also kind of
backwards anyway, and just calling for problems. There's exactly one
place where arch-x86/xen.h is included when really xen.h is meant (for
wanting XEN_GUEST_HANDLE_64() to be made available, the default
definition of which lives in the common xen.h).

This then addresses a violation of Misra C:2012 Directive 4.10
("Precautions shall be taken in order to prevent the contents of a
header file being included more than once").
